The Folkwang Gitarren Duo presents a captivating journey through the world of 20th-century guitar duets with their album "Bad Boy: 20th Century Works for 2 Guitars." Released on July 24, 2020, under the Pan Classics label, this album is a testament to the duo's exceptional skill and versatility, spanning a rich tapestry of styles and moods.
The album opens with "Bad Boy (1)," setting the tone for a diverse collection that includes classical compositions, jazz influences, and even arrangements of iconic rock songs. The Folkwang Gitarren Duo masterfully navigates through these varied pieces, showcasing their technical prowess and musical sensitivity.
Highlights include the intricate and expressive "Serenade" by Franz Schubert, arranged for two guitars, and the hauntingly beautiful "Elegie." The duo also pays homage to Jimi Hendrix with their arrangement of "Bold as Love" and "Purple Haze," blending rock with classical guitar techniques.
The album also features lesser-known gems like "Mirage" and "Suite miniature," as well as charming pieces from Robert Schumann's "4 Stücke aus Hausmusik, Op. 172." The Folkwang Gitarren Duo's interpretations bring fresh perspectives to these works, making them accessible and engaging for both classical music enthusiasts and those new to the genre.
With a duration of 1 hour and 4 minutes, "Bad Boy: 20th Century Works for 2 Guitars" is a compelling exploration of the guitar duo repertoire, offering a blend of familiar and lesser-known pieces that showcase the Folkwang Gitarren Duo's artistry and musical depth.
